The issues we had were on a corporate level, the profit-driven nature of this company made it feel like our kids were a number and despite the caregivers trying to connect with our kids, they were just not set up for success with so many kids in each room.I'm writing here in hopes to help other parents take into consideration a number of things we hadn't realized when our infant and toddler started at Kids U. Here are some points I think are worth considering when you decide about whether this will be the right environment for your infants/toddlers.- Infant room: there are SO MANY infants in this room (I don't remember the exact number but I think 18+) that if your infant is used to one on one attention at home, you may want to consider whether this is the right environment for your little one.- 18mo-3 years: they switch classrooms every week, including teachers. If your little one is used to a schedule or routine, and seeing the same people every day, this is a big consideration. In our case, our little on never really settled in because she didn't get the chance to build a relationship with her care providers or feel comfortable in her environment.- Potty training: our 3 year old had been potty trained for a year already, never wore pull ups, yet they couldn't remember whether she was potty trained so she constantly came home in pull ups (despite constant reminders), which we were lucky this didn't affect our potty training progress, but it definitely could have for other kids. She is still asking every day if she will be put in pull ups... and we've never used pull ups at home.- Care and attentiveness: after over 2 months at this daycare, there were teachers who saw my toddler 3 days a week and still didn't know her name. The care providers at her current daycare know their personalities better in 1 week than they were able to in 2 months at Kids U.- Constant staff turnover: wherever you choose for your childcare, look up the Glassdoor reviews of previous employees to get an idea of what it is like for the teachers.- Outdoor space: they have a small space at the back of the building for the kids to play, but often it is at capacity so the toddlers are taken to a field to run around, or the infants are taken on a stroller talk. This is fine but, again, worth considering what the right choice is for your particular child.
